#682f03 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#682f03 is composed of 40.8% red, 18.4%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.8% magenta, 97.1%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 26.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 21%. #682f03 color hex could be obtained by blending #d05e06 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#682f03

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090400 is the darkest color, while #fff9f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#682f03

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#373534 is the less saturated color, while #682f03 is the most saturated one.
